Kenneth Miller
Kenneth Oliver Miller, 85, of Beaverton died Monday, July 24, 2006. He was born in Lansing on April 29, 1921, the son of Oliver and Mabel (Croy) Miller.
Miller wrote, "I moved to Beaverton township in 1933 at the age of 12 with my mother and step-dad Clinton and Mabel Willis. I previously lived in Maple Grove south of Lansing, Booneville, Mississippi, South Bend, Indiana, and Diamondale, Michigan with both of my parents. I graduated from Beaverton Agricultural School in 1941." "I am a veteran of WWII, European Theatre, First Army, 19 corps, Ninth Army, five campaigns, Omaha Beach to the Elbe River in Germany. I am a trustee of VFW Post 1071 of Coleman. “I met Annabelle Sumption at school in Maple Grove at the age of 12. We were married in Beaverton Township by the late Leon Methner on Feb. 14, 1949. I have farmed all my life. I have lived in the same home since 1934 in Beaverton Township. I love to farm and liked to hunt. I also enjoy meeting my high school classmates every month."
"I am survived by my daughter Josephine Miller and many nieces and nephews. I am also survived by my sisters-in-law and brothers-in-law. I was preceded in death by my wife Annabelle on Aug. 9, 2002; brothers, Chester A. Miller on Dec. 7, 1988 and Nathan Miller in 1960; my parents Oliver Miller, August of 1968 and Mabel Willis, Nov. 7, 1977, my step-dad Clinton Willis in 1957; and also brothers- in-law and sisters-in-law."
A funeral service was held 11 a.m. on Friday, July 28, 2006 at the Church of Daniel’s Band in Beaverton with Rev. Duane Koontz officiating. A committal service was held at the Diamondale Cemetery near Lansing.
